What Does A Retail Associate Do?

  1. The following are some examples of the tasks of a Retail Associate: Provide assistance in the upkeep of the back stock area as well as the putting up of goods displays on the sales floor
  2. Create solutions for consumers by paying attention to their problems and advising them on the best items to solve them
  3. As soon as a customer enters the store, you should greet them and aid them in locating the appropriate member of the team to assist them

A retail associate is someone who serves customers while they are shopping, responds to queries, and helps with the day-to-day operations of the business. You will act as a representation of the retail brand if you are given this position, and your contribution to the overall success of the shop will be significant.

What are the duties of a retail professional?

When you work in retail, you may anticipate working in stores, where your duties may include taking and recording inventory, restocking shelves, selecting items, operating the cash register, processing payments, and cleaning the floor space and work areas.

What are the duties of a retail associate?

  1. The role of the Retail Sales Associate is to assist consumers in making product selections.
  2. Promotes sales by actively engaging consumers, engaging in suggestive marketing, and imparting product expertise to others
  3. Customers are greeted and received in a kind and helpful manner
  4. Responds to clients’ inquiries
  5. Assists consumers in finding what they need by leading them to available racks and counters

Which is better cashier or sales associate?

In many retail establishments, the roles of cashier and sales associate are interchangeable; the primary distinction is in the duties that each employee is expected to do during a given shift. If the existing cashier is unable to handle the volume of clients, a sales associate could be asked to take their place behind the register.

What level is associate?

What exactly is meant by ″Associate Level″? The term ″associate level″ most commonly refers to a position that requires between two and three years of relevant work experience. In a conventional path through a career, a role similar to this one often comes after an entry-level one.
